No. Safeway is not owned by the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ints (commonly known as Mormons). The private owners may be members of the church, but the church itself does not own Safeway.

No. The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ter Day Saints (commonly called the "Mormon" Church) does not own, operate, or otherwise have anything to do with Safeway. The only grocery stores the Church owns are called "Bishop Storehouses", where needy members of the community can come and receive free food produced and packaged by Church volunteers.
